9x10.25 watercolor and ink line on sketchbook paper done today on my patio. The
red wicker chair was moved outside for this plein air paint out I sponsored for
all of our Watercolor Horizons Group located in Odessa, TX. The old metal pail
bucket has a crooked handle and is not this large. The small blue birdhouse and
chair cushion are from a dollar store. Silk faux green ivy is in a black metal
basket above the birdhouse. Sketching was done with Pigma Micron 01 pen.
Splattering was added when dry at the end using Grumbacher true red pigment.

Wine O'Clock
15x11 mixed media on Arches 140 lb cold press wc paper done today. It is
currently featured on WetCanvas in the Weekend Drawing Event hosted by Christine
in Australia. I used charcoal pencil to sketch over a poured watercolor primary
colored background. My intention was to paint poinsettias but saw the wine
bottle, glasses, plants, and chair and thought the still life set up was more
interesting. Caran D'Ache NeoColor II wax crayons used for accent colors at the
end. Some realism, abstraction, and imagination here. The mosaic table's
broken tiles were outlined around sections of paint already there from the
underpainting, then enhanced. Now they might resemble cheese wedges. Not a
great painting but a fun one.
